Beware stray voltage through gooseneck
I really wanted to like this, especially considering the money savings over the Kessil A80 or AI Prime 16HD. Packaging was great and setup was easy. Problem 1 is the WiFi controller is unavailable and without it you can only control intensity. Everything was good for a few days and then one afternoon I noticed all of my corals were tucked in. Weird...so I tested all water parameters and everything was fine Hmmm after some research everybody with the same problem said to check for stray voltage. I used my multimeter and after unplugging everything and then plugging in each item one by one while measuring voltage and boom it was my Asta 120. It was sending stray voltage through the gooseneck and since the mount was touching my water it was electrifying my tank. That said I will be returning the Asta. This will be a hard lesson if my corals don’t recover. I tried to go cheap and it but me in the a$$. I will be buying a AI Prime now.

Good Par values
I bought this because my Maxima clam settled at the tank bottom of 75 gallon aquarium and I can not increase the main light intensity for fear of burning my corals. Focused on the bottom with only channel 1 and 3 I am getting 180 Par (was 80) and I will be able to increase this much more. With all channels on 100% I measured over 320 Par with light about 6 inches above the water! I used an aluminum can taped around the led lens to focus to just over the clam at 18" depth. It is a bit ugly but completely hidden by my canopy. If this was your main lighting on a 75 gallon you would probably need 3 or 4 of these for coral growth.
